1. a town in northeastern Massachusetts on Cape Ann to the northeast of Boston; the harbor has been a fishing center for centuries;
2. a city in southwestern England in Gloucestershire on the Severn;
WordNet (r) 3.0 (2006):
Gloucester
n 1: a town in northeastern Massachusetts on Cape Ann to the
northeast of Boston; the harbor has been a fishing center
for centuries
2: a city in southwestern England in Gloucestershire on the
Severn